Traditional Placement
The most common way to wear an engagement ring and wedding band is to place the wedding band on the ring finger first, followed by the engagement ring. This tradition stems from the belief that the wedding band should be closer to your heart, symbolizing the deep bond of marriage. This arrangement also ensures that your engagement ring doesn’t overshadow the simplicity and significance of the wedding band.
Modern Approaches
Many people today choose to wear their rings in a way that suits their personal style. Some prefer to wear their engagement ring on their right hand or switch the rings, placing the engagement ring first. This allows for versatility, especially if you have a unique engagement ring that deserves to be showcased. Others opt to stack their rings, creating a stylish and cohesive look by adding anniversary bands or other meaningful rings over time.
Alternatives to Traditional Wear
If you lead an active lifestyle or work with your hands, you might consider wearing your wedding band alone most days, reserving the engagement ring for special occasions. Some couples even choose matching wedding bands and wear them on different fingers or hands, creating a unified yet personalized look.
